Calling all dog lovers! Sign up to our TeamDogs newsletter for your weekly dose of dog news, pictures and stories An urgent appeal has been made for the return of a puppy after it was reportedly stolen 'at knifepoint'.
Patsy, a black labradoodle, was being walked by her owner at around 5pm on Monday, September 6 when they say they were approached by two men on mountain bikes on Leigh Canal Bridge in Wigan.
A Facebook post was shared in hope of the safe return of the dog but the public are being urged not to approach the men if they spot the puppy but instead call the police or council dog warden.
